E-test试条对异质性耐万古霉素葡萄球菌的检测

摘    要:目的 探讨E—test对异质性耐万古霉素葡萄球菌的检测价值。方法 从连续接触万古霉素的脑心浸液琼脂(BHIA)平板上挑取万古霉素异质性耐药葡萄球菌苗株,应用万古霉素E—test试条、药敏纸片和琼脂平板对倍稀释法测定药敏结果。结果 E—test检测的对万古霉素异质性耐药葡萄球菌MRSHl09,MRSH2,MRSH13,MRSH31,MRSH60,MRSHl08,MRSH73,MRSH97,MRSH102的MIC依次为:16、24、48、48、16、32、24、24mg/L,其中耐药7株占77.8%(7/9),中介2株占22.2%(2/9);琼脂对倍稀释法的MIC为:16、32、64、32、16、32、32、16、32mg/L,耐药6株占66.7%(6/9),中介3株占33.3%(3/9);药敏纸片直径依次为:14、12、10、11、10、15、13、10,13mm,敏感率为11.1%(1/9)。结论 E—test可以便捷直观地鉴定对万古霉素异质性耐药葡萄球菌的药敏结果,与琼脂平板对倍稀释法接近,优于纸片法。

Significance of E-test strip in identification of heterogeneously vancomycin-resistant Staphylococci spp.

Abstract:Objective To evaluate the value of E-test strip in the identification of heterogeneously vancomycin-resistant Staphylococci spp. Methods the heterogeneously vancomycin-resistant strains were selected from the Brain Heart Infusion agar plate with continuous exposure to vancomycin. E-test strip, disk diffusion and agar dilution method were used to detect the susceptibility of these bacteria. Results E-test showed that the MIC of heterogeneously vancomycin-resistant Staphylococci MRSH109, MRSH2, MRSH13, MRSH31, MRSH60, MRSH108, MRSA73, MRSH97, MRSA102 were 16, 24, 48, 48, 16, 32, 32, 24, 24mg/L, respectively , in which 77.8% (7/9) of strains were resistant and 22.2% (2/9) intermediate. The agar dilution method showed that the MIC of these bacteria were 16, 32, 64, 32, 16, 16, 32, 32, 32mg/L, respectively of these bacteria, 66.7% (6/9) of strains were resistant and 33.3% (3/9) intermediate. The zone diameter were 14, 12, 10, 11, 10, 15, 13, 10, 13mm, respectively, in which 11.1% (1/9) of strains were sensitive. Conclusion E-test can conveniently identify the heterogeneously vancomycin resistant Staphylococci similar to the agar dilution method and superior to the paper disks.
